Friday turned into a busy day on the recruiting trail for Wisconsin with a pair of 2023 prospects locking in commitments.

The first commitment came from Justin Taylor, a 3-star ATH out of Illinois. Taylor became the 3rd commitment of the cycle for the Badgers.

After that, the Badgers landed a commitment from Jauez Keyes, a 3-star running back out of Ohio.

“First I want to say thank you to everyone who’s helped mold me into a young man,” wrote Keyes in his announcement. “Can’t thank my teammates and coaches enough for pushing me to by my best and allowing me to be a part of this special culture. Ironton has changed my life…with that being said I am committing to #RBU and the University of Wisconsin.”

Listed at 6-foot-1 and 207 lbs., the 247 Sports Composite Rankings list Keyes as the No. 28 RB nationally and No. 10 player out of Ohio for 2023. Keyes held offers from Iowa, Pittsburgh, Central Michigan, Eastern Michigan and others.

Keyes’ commitment brings Wisconsin’s class of 2023 up to 4 commitments for the cycle. He is the highest-rated commitment for that group.
